A stepmother who was sentenced to life without parole following the death of her six-year-old stepson, who drowned while under her care, was confronted by the little boy's father a week before his death about a murder she had committed thirty years earlier.Laura Day, 57, was convicted of capital murder in 2013 following the October 2012 death of young Taylor Syring, but unbeknownst to her husband, David Syring, she had also been convicted of killing an ex-boyfriend three decades earlier in 1982.When confronted, Day explained it as a case of mistaken identity saying that it wasn't her, but the facts gave police pause for thought and the suggestion that she might be capable of murder once more.
